Here is a step by step guide to how I play small maso (this is revised after some advice by Pontius). I recognise there are many different strategies, and I am not in the higher league of maso players.

-Set start stats to 60% diplomacy; 20% reseach; 10% influence; 10% economics. Speed is irrelevant on small maps I reckon. Diplomacy is everything with my style of game and probably with maso games.
-Government used to be industrialists: ie 20:20 production. My latest game I am finding Populists 20% morale and 20% Diplo good.
-When first starting to play maso I put planets on rare or uncommon. This is because if an alien civ is restricted to few planets they can't pump out ships and influence as much. Alpha strikes are also much easier.
-Set other civs to evil or neutral. (I always play evil so I don't have racial enemies). Or set one civ to good so that that civ will be picked on.
-Control + N until there is another habitable planet nearby.
-Set sliders to 100%: 50% on research and 50% on ships.
-Research to diplomacy ASAP. (about 7 turns)
-After colonization over, build 1 scout and explore to meet the minors ASAP.
-Trade techs with everyone. If minor civs build Diplomatic Translator it is heaven! Once I trade techs for that, my diplomacy is over 120% The other civs then trade techs very easily.
-With the weaker civs, try to trade techs for freighters and/or ships. (Harder but possible) I try to buy ships rather than build them. I love buying a freighter and in the same turn sending it to the vendor's planet for an instant trade route!
-Research some unusual techs too, so I can trade with all civs. Sometimes a good tech can trade for 4-5 different ones.
-To build/keep close relationships, gift 1 UP vote to aliens regularly. Pontius says every 3 turns it almost always increases relations, and that seems to be the case
-Then I try to rush research to battleships (which civs won't trade me).
-At some point I change sliders to start building planetary improvements. Usually after I can build the Fusion Plant. I don't try to build wonders at all until mid-game. I build Fusion Plant, bank and manufacturing plant quickly.
-Trade with freighters with the nastiest civ to prevent war.
-Once mid-game approaches I blockade minor civs with cheap ships to prevent aliens getting them. And prepare combat transports to alpha strike the most powerful civ or the weakest. Once most powerful civ is gone, the game is won.

This strategy is only for small maps. I haven't tried it on tiny or medium. I can't play large maps.

My keys to small and tiny. It will likely work on med also but you'll need to take +1 speed for large and huge so be prepared to lose some of your other crutches You might get back away without the added speed with the extra empty sectors on gigantic. I'm also trying that out now. I seem not to need it with tight clusters and the extra gaps. I get what clusters I need there
My settings
Populists +20 diplo + 20 morale
+60 diplo
+10 econ
+20 science
+10

I go with abundant planets. It's alot easier on rare like Killa plays. So I might go from there and work up. You only need 2 good or 3 one planet systems to dominate a rare small.

100% ships to start. I don't care about my starting pq all that much. It doesn't really matter. What I look for is a possibility of 5-6 systems (small) 3-4 (tiny) in good reach (sometimes that's in 3-4 different sectors, sometimes 2. It matters not. But if you don't see the possibility of such control-n right there. Sometimes it turns out even on abundant, you'll end up with 4 suckies and 2 goods. CNTrl-n right there. Most of the time, I get a doable board for me in less than 5 minutes.

I usually go all evil on the aliens and Instead of going good or evil by choice, I do what I would do in the situation and get into the game. However my allign comes out is how it comes out. More fun that way.

With the +diplo almost any pitance of a gift will satisfy the aliens. You can't do it every turn. You'll know you gifted too fast when the alien says "ahh more presents thank you." Don't bother to look in this case, your relations didn't improve. Every 3 turns is a good rule of thumb. And always immediately after rejecting a demand.

Here is the key. You must figure out whether you're going Military, Culture, or tech strat and stick to it. You cannot just do everything on maso, there isn't enough time. If you go anything other than military, expect to pay bribes the whole game. If you wait till they demand anything, You're likely going to war. But if you pay them bribes on a regular basis, you can reject a demand and not end up in a war.

They will out tech and out gun you most of the game. But hang in there nonetheless. You'll be able to take em late.

If you need a full run through guide a-la ebz's I'll make one up after my next game. I'm still refining my strat as it's changing considerably from the way I used to play Masos. Before I was a militaristic scorcher. I'm playing more the culture bomber these days.


Oh and re the typical pirate crack. We are the one and only empire that has consistantly posted our strats right here for all to see. None of the others do.

Another key. You cannot trade for money unless you set two aliens down a peg. But if you do that, you will lose alot of points. And they are easy pickings for the maso aliens before you will get strong enough to take em. Watch those leases. Don't get one unless you're making more than the monthly payment in surplus. Or you'll be sorry.

YOU MUST BE PREPARED TO PLAY FROM BEHIND. YOU WILL BE BEHIND MOST OF THE GAME.
